The TBC1D24 Gene Deafness Autosomal Dominant Type 65 Genetic Test is a specialized diagnostic tool designed to identify mutations in the TBC1D24 gene, which are linked to Autosomal Dominant Nonsyndromic Deafness 65 (DFNA65). This condition is characterized by progressive hearing loss that typically begins in childhood or early adulthood. The test aims to provide individuals and families with crucial genetic information that can aid in understanding their risk of developing this type of hearing impairment, as well as guide potential treatment and management strategies.

Test Details

The TBC1D24 gene is associated with a form of deafness known as autosomal dominant type 65 (DFNA65). This condition is inherited in an autosomal dominant manner, meaning that an affected individual has a 50% chance of passing the condition on to each of their children.

NGS (Next-Generation Sequencing) genetic testing is a method used to analyze multiple genes simultaneously, providing a comprehensive evaluation of an individual’s genetic makeup. In the context of DFNA65, an NGS genetic test would involve sequencing the TBC1D24 gene to identify any genetic variants or mutations that may be responsible for the condition.

By identifying the specific genetic cause of DFNA65, NGS testing can help with accurate diagnosis, provide information on the inheritance pattern, and guide appropriate management and treatment options. It can also be useful for genetic counseling and family planning purposes.
